SCIC Sustainability Conference 2022 - “Towards Net Zero Emission”

|||||||
|||||||

SCIC conducted its annual sustainability conference on 29th July this year, carrying the theme “Towards Net Zero Emission”. Following SCIC’s inaugural sustainability conference in 2019 which focused on “Waste Management and a Circular Economy”, this year marks the second run of the event. 125 participants comprising stakeholders from various organisations took part in the conference, with the objective to enhance the knowledge to support their decarbonisation efforts and initiatives, aligning to the nation’s goal of achieving net-zero carbon emissions by 2050.

The programme commenced with welcoming remarks from Mr Lim Keng Yang, the Vice Chairman of SCIC. The first segment of the event in the morning covered speakers who discussed the future energy landscape of the nation including government directives, mapping of technology and looking into rising opportunities to sustain the Energy and Chemical (E&C) sector. The segment ended with a panel discussion revolving around the questions posed by the audience to the speakers.

The second segment in the afternoon delved into the digital platform’s role in achieving sustainability goals, during which speakers shared on Carbon Capture and Utilisation Translation Testbed (CCUT) and other digital developments. The sharing on CCUT was followed by presentation on sustainability journey of companies, which included exploration of alternative energy sources and collaboration with research institutes and companies. Speakers were then invited to present on the management of Greenhouse gas (GHG) inventory and projects for improved resource efficiency. The conference was wrapped up with another panel discussion consisting of a Q & A session.

Aside from the presentations, booths were setup by various organisations in the conference hall to facilitate interaction with participants, providing a platform for learning and fostering new partnerships.
